Ashour Hamed Bourashed (Arabic: عاشور بو راشد) was a member of the Libyan National Transitional Council representing the city of Derna,[1] where he was born.[2] He served as Libya's ambassador to Egypt and the Arab League until his resignation on 3 January 2016. On 9 May 2025, he died in Benghazi after an unspecified illness.[2]
